About Phuket

Phuket, Thailand’s largest island, blends sun-soaked beaches with a vibrant cultural heartbeat. Visitors unwind on powdery sands along Patong, Kata, and Nai Yang, then dive into turquoise waters for world-class snorkeling and sailing. Beyond the shoreline, Old Town reveals Sino-Portuguese architecture, bustling markets, and street art, while bustling nightlife and lively seafood taverns echo the island’s eclectic energy. Nature beckons with the dramatic limestone cliffs of Phang Nga Bay, kayaking through mangroves, and lush jungle treks in protected parks. Rich Buddhist temples, such as Wat Chalong, sit alongside modern galleries and wellness retreats, making Phuket a multifaceted destination where relaxations, adventures, and authentic Thai flavors seamlessly converge.

Siam Niramit Phuket

4.8 ★★★★★ 12,339 reviews

Siam Niramit Phuket is a dazzling cultural theme park that brings Thailand’s history and traditions to life through one of the world’s largest stage productions. Set on a sprawling complex, it combines a lavish, high-tech performance with a village-style exhibit, Thai games, and a delicious buffet dinner that introduces visitors to regional flavors. Travelers can expect a multi-act show featuring spectacular costumes, elaborate sets, and choreographed scenes that span centuries of Thai life, from ancient kingdoms to modern times. It’s a family-friendly, immersive evening that leaves guests inspired and entertained.

Promthep Cape

4.7 ★★★★★ 18,279 reviews

Promthep Cape, Phuket’s celebrated southern tip, is adramatic bluff offering postcard-worthy ocean panoramas, golden sunsets, and a sacred shrine perched above turquoise seas. Beloved by locals and visitors alike, the site combines natural beauty with a sense of serenity, as waves crash against rugged cliffs and boats drift below. Expect panoramic viewpoints, a stone icon at the sea’s edge, and easy access from nearby beaches with family-friendly paths. It’s ideal for sunset photography, gentle walks, and soaking up Phuket’s coastal charm after a day of island hopping.

Green Elephant Sanctuary Park

4.9 ★★★★★ 3,857 reviews

Green Elephant Sanctuary Park in Phuket is a nonprofit elephant sanctuary dedicated to rescuing and rehabilitating elephants from tourism and logging industries. Visitors come to observe and learn about elephant welfare through ethical encounters, guided tours, and informative talks rather than rides or performances. Expect lush, hillside habitats, knowledgeable staff, and close-up chances to observe elephants cooling, foraging, and interacting calmly. The experience emphasizes conservation, responsible tourism, and animal welfare, allowing travelers to support a transparent non-profit while gaining insight into elephants’ lives and the challenges they face in captivity.

Karon Viewpoint Phuket

4.6 ★★★★★ 14,366 reviews

Karon Viewpoint in Phuket is a dramatic overlook perched above the Andaman Sea where three sandy bays—Karon, Kata, and Kata Noi—stretch along the coast below. It’s a must for first‑time visitors seeking panoramas rather than beaches alone, especially at sunrise or late afternoon when the light turns the sea molten gold. From the paved platform you can photograph endless turquoise coves, shrubs and palm silhouettes, and even the distant cliffs of Phi Phi on clear days. Expect casual crowds, street snacks nearby, and a memorable snapshot of Phuket’s coastline.

Freedom Beach

4.4 ★★★★★ 10,766 reviews

Freedom Beach is a secluded white-sand cove on Phuket’s west coast, a tucked-away retreat shielded by jungle-wrapped limestone cliffs. Accessible by short boat ride from Patong or a forested hillside path, it feels miles from the resort bustle. The water is crystal-clear and inviting for snorkeling along its shallow reefs, while the calm ambience makes it ideal for sunbathing and swimming with minimal crowds. Expect basic facilities and a tranquil, natural scene rather than a developed beach scene. Best visited on a sunny day during the dry season.

Phuket FantaSea

4.4 ★★★★★ 9,907 reviews

Phuket FantaSea is a sprawling 140-acre cultural theme park in Kamala Beach that blends Thai mythology, fantasy and entertainment. Inside, ornate architecture evokes a mythical kingdom and a grand shopping village offers crafts and a multi‑course buffet restaurant. The centerpiece is a spectacular theatrical show featuring lavish costumes, dazzling lights, acrobatics and mythic storytelling, often with elephant-inspired performances and synchronized effects that transport visitors into a magical world. Visitors can expect immersive photo opportunities, themed dining, and a full evening of high‑energy spectacle, making it a must‑do for families and culture lovers.

Phuket Old Town

4.5 ★★★★★ 2,707 reviews

Phuket Old Town is a vibrant historic district famed for its well-preserved Sino-Portuguese shophouses, ornate mansions, and lively Saturday Street Market. Wandering along Thalang and Dibuk Streets, visitors encounter colorful facades, hidden courtyards, and century-old cafes that blend Thai, Chinese, and Portuguese influences. The area is rich with cultural hubs, temples, and museums that reveal Phuket’s tin mining legacy and maritime past. Expect a walkable, photo-worthy stroll with delicious street food, artisan boutiques, and occasional live music, making it a perfect gateway to understanding Phuket’s cosmopolitan heritage.

Monkey Hill Viewpoint

4.4 ★★★★★ 3,472 reviews

Monkey Hill Viewpoint is a scenic overlook perched above Phuket Town, delivering sweeping panoramic views of pearly bays, blue waters, and the island’s lush hills. Visitors come for a quick, rewarding pause above the urban sprawl, often catching dramatic sunsets over the Andaman Sea and the surrounding landscape. The site is known for resident macaques, so travelers should secure belongings and keep a respectful distance. Expect a short climb, a few staircases, and photo-worthy vistas from a modest, up-close vantage that complements a day of exploring Phuket’s temples, beaches, and viewpoints.

Peranakan Museum

4.4 ★★★★★ 259 reviews

The Peranakan Museum in Phuket offers a compact, richly textured glimpse into the local Peranakan heritage, blending Straits Chinese culture with Thai influences. Housed in a beautifully preserved Sino-Portuguese mansion, the museum displays ornate furniture, ceramics, textiles, and archival photographs that illuminate generations of mixed-heritage families, cuisine, and daily life. Visitors can expect curated enamelled cabinets, intricate beadwork, and interactive exhibits that trace migration and settlement along the Andaman coast. It’s a thoughtful stop for history buffs and culture seekers seeking context for Phuket’s diverse identity beyond beaches and nightlife.
